Balloon Baffoon by B34k3rM33p

Try to collect as many balloons as you can. Use the arrow keys to move and space or up arrow to jump. Be careful when you jump with all of those balloons, they have a surprising amount of helium in them, you may float away. Use the weight to help keep you grounded. Be warned, you are unable to drop weights and if you can not move or collect more balloons then your journey has come to an end.

Besides the graphics and a few other things (user interface, a little bit of the physics), you did a really good job. I really enjoyed playing this game because I loved how it was quick and simple to the point (you don't need to understand anything). It was really fun and enjoyable.
I would suggest like most people, improving the graphics, but also, I would suggest tuning up the user interface. I am talking about the main menu and the game over screens. These screens have very small text inside the buttons and it isn't adaptive. This means that on my iMac, the buttons are huge but the text is tiny.


After fixing that and the graphics, you could improve some of the physics (which I don't see a huge problem with, but those things could always be improved).
